Tenser's Fortunes of War
- SchoolAbjuration
- ComponentsV, S, M
- RangeTouch
- AreaWarrior touched
- Casting time1 turn
- Duration24 hr. maximum
- SaveNone
This spell grants one warrior a bonus of special luck in battle. The warrior is given one chance to avoid any one attack that would reduce him or her to zero or fewer hit points, or against magic that would remove the warrior from battle by paralysis, petrifaction, sleep, charm, fear, disintegration, death, power word, or any other magical effect.
The warrior is allowed a saving throw to avoid defeat, even if a prior saving throw failed. The warrior must make a saving throw vs. death magic at a -2 penalty. If this saving throw succeeds, then the warrior miraculously avoids defeat.
A damaging attack that would normally reduce the fighter to zero hit points or less instead reduces the fighter's hit point total to one-half its current Level: that is, a fighter with 17 hit points who takes 17 points of damage is reduced to 9 hit points. Any other attack that would cause instant defeat takes no effect if the death magic save is made. Regardless of the result of the save, the fortunes of war spell is immediately dispelled after the attack.
A warrior can benefit from only one such fortune spell at a time.
The material component is a valuable sacrifice made to the fighter's patron deity, worth at least 5,000 gp in goods desirable to the deity.
